sqlite3.IntegrityError: FOREIGN KEY constraint failed

Root Cause
SQLite by default does not enforce foreign key constraints unless PRAGMA foreign_keys=ON is set; but if it's off, referential integrity can be violated, and when turned on, existing bad data causes errors.

Workarounds
-
90% success
Enable foreign key enforcement per connection: from sqlalchemy import event; @event.listens_for(engine, 'connect') def set_sqlite_pragma(dbapi_connection, connection_record): cursor = dbapi_connection.cursor(); cursor.execute('PRAGMA foreign_keys=ON'); cursor.close() -
80% success
Clean up orphaned records before enabling FK constraints.
